What was your most memorable summer job?
It was farm hand, My first taste of business. I put up hay and made sure the barns were left in good shape,I just didn,t throw it in. In no time I had farms waiting to cut hay to make sure I was free to put it up. The jobs back then payed $1.50 hr, I started getting offers For $2.00 to @.2.50 hr to put their hay first in line. I round up 20 kids told them I would pay $ 2.00 hr which was top pay for hay hands, but when then were in a barn and it was a mess they were to clean it up move the old to were it would go out first and to leave the barn in good shape. Farmers love this ,I told them all the price was $ 2.50 a hand and to cut when ever they were ready and I woud hae people their. I made $1500 my first summer and I was 12 years old and hardly lift a bale. I learn that quality counts, rotate your stock and reputation can make you or break you....
